Drug Investigation arrests at Bald Rock in Laurel County

Laurel County, Ky. -  Sheriff John Root is reporting that: Laurel Sheriff’s Detective Bryon Lawson along with Detective James Sizemore, Detective Sgt. Chris Edwards, and Major Chuck Johnson arrested four individuals after Sheriff Root received a complaint on possible drug activity off London Dock Road, approximately 18 miles west of London.

The arrests occurred on Wednesday afternoon March 13, 2019 at approximately 2:34 PM after deputies and detectives conducted an investigation and found suspected Methamphetamine, suspected Cocaine, Gabapentin, Xanax, Hydrocodone, prescription drugs in bottles that had labels removed, needles, digital scales, and a marijuana pipe. Also one of the subjects had an outstanding warrant.
